BATTERY WARNINGS RECHARGEABLE BATTERY: This Quadcopter uses a Li-Poly rechargeable battery.If battery no longer stays charged,dispose of battery properly according to local disposal requirements. CONTROLLER BATTERIES: Remote control requires 2”AAA”batteries (not included).Please read the important battery safety warning below. ●Do not mix alkaline,standard (carbon-zinc) and rechargeable betteries (Nickel Metal Hydride). ●Do not mix old and new batteries. ●Non-rechargeable batteries are not to be recharged. ●Rechargeble batteries are to be removed from the item before being charged (if removable). ●Rechargeble batteries are only to be charged under adult supervision. ●Exhausted batteries should be removed immediately and must be recycled or disposed of properly according to state or local government ordinances and reulations. ●The supply terminals are not to be short-circuited. ●Only batteries of the same or equivalent type as recommended are to be used. ●Batteries are to be inserted with the correct polarity (see inside booklet for diagram). ●Do not dispose batteries in a fire-batteries may leak or explode. You must first practice hovering to fly safely, this is a basic flight action(meaning keep the helicopter in mid air in a fixed position) Please stand approximately 6ft diagonally behind the helicopter. Slowly raise the throttle stick and observe just as the helicopter lifts off the ground if it leans in a direction. You can use the trim to correct this action. 1. Adjustment of Left/Right trim Just before the quadcopter lifts-off, the nose leans left/right. When it leans right adjust the trim to the left side. When it leans left adjust the trim to the right side. 1. When not in use for a long time, please take out the remote control batter y and keep it properly. Note: If the remote control batter y is not removed, the long storage will cause the leakage of the batter y and damage the remote control device.
